    Finally posted up some info on the limited edition -
    http://forzamotorsport.net/en-us/LCE_ForzaMotorsport4/

    Bundled together in a polished Steelbook DVD Case, the Limited Collector’s Edition content will include the following:



    The VIP Car Pack:
    •2011 Bugatti Veyron Super Sport
    •2011 Ferrari 458 Challenge
    •2011 Lamborghini Gallardo LP570-4 Superleggera
    •2010 Noble M600
    •2011 RUF Rt 12 R



    The limited quantity “Ship Bonus” car pack available for fans who order Forza 4 early:
    •1965 Ford Mustang GT Coupe
    •2011 Koenigsegg Agera
    •1997 Lexus SC300
    •2011 RUF RGT-8
    •2011 Tesla Roadster Sport

    The Limited Collector's Edition will also include a ten-car add-on pack featuring a selection of the best classic American muscle cars. In addition, there will be custom-designed BMW cars (also available for purchase at launch on Xbox LIVE Marketplace) selected as part of the “Forza Motorsport 4 BMW Design Challenge.”, as well as “Cars of Forza Motorsport 4 Presented by Top Gear,” a gorgeous 96-page volume written by the editors at Top Gear. It features 96-pages of fantastic imagery both from Forza 4 and from Top Gear’s extensive photo library, as well as insightful commentary accompanying the in-game Autovista experience. Other goodies include: a set of vinyl stickers featuring the logos of “Forza Motorsport 4,” “Top Gear” and “Turn 10;” VIP Membership status within the Forza community including special recognition in the Forza community, leaderboards, ForzaMotorsport.net and more; and an exclusive BMW theme available for download via Xbox LIVE Marketplace.



    In addition to all the sweet stuff above, one of best reasons to get the LCE version of Forza 4 is the 2012 BMW M5, unveiled for the first time as the newest addition to the Forza 4 lineup at this weekend’s 24 Hour of Nürburgring race event in Germany. The new BMW M5 will be drivable first in Forza Motorsport 4 and will also be featured on the cover of the LCE version of the game. That means the stunning super-sedan will be automatically included in the LCE version of Forza 4, and all Xbox LIVE members will be able to download the car to drive. In addition, fans will be able to explore the meticulous design and impeccable execution of the BMW M5 via Autovista mode, where Top Gear’s Jeremy Clarkson will take fans on a virtual tour of the world’s most sought-after cars.

    The Limited Collector's Edition of Forza Motorsport 4 will cost £59.99, and is exclusive to Game and subsidiary shop-chain Gamestation.

    There are pre-order bonuses for the Standarad Edition of Forza 4 at various UK shops. Game gives a Subaru Impreza WRX STI (unfortunate acronym alert); Gamestation gives a Mini John Cooper Works Clubman; Amazon gives an Alfa Romeo Giulietta Quadrifoglio Verde; HMV gives a Honda CR-Z EX; and Zavvi, The Hut and ShopTo give a BMW 1 Series Coupe.
